Hazardous Waste Collection Racine WI 2017

Spring cleaning and Earth Day are right around the corner, so it's a great time to get rid of some of the hazardous materials laying around your house! Whether it's used vehicle oil, batteries or fluorescent lightbulbs, you'll want to be sure to dispose of them in the correct way. Check out the location, times and the types of hazardous items you can dispose of this spring in Racine WI. 

Hazardous Materials Disposal List Racine WI

Starting in April, residents from Racine, Sturtevant, Elmwood Park, North Bay, Wind Point, Mount Pleasant and Caledonia can gather any hazardous materials around the home and drop them off for free in Racine.

The collections are held on the third Saturday of the month from April through October. For 2017, the first drop-off date is April 15th from 8:00am to 1:00pm. During these hours, you can bring harmful chemicals and items from around your house and they will be disposed of safely.

What Counts as Hazardous Materials for Disposal?

If you're unsure what materials around your house should be disposed of carefully, check out this list. Don’t throw these items into your normal trash, as their chemicals are damaging for the environment and dangerous for our local wildlife. In order to know what is hazardous to dispose of in your normal garbage, look for one of these words on the label:
  • Poison
  • Toxic
  • Corrosive
  • Volatile
  • Flammable
  • Inflammable
  • Combustible
  • Explosive
  • Danger
  • Caution
  • Warning
  • Harmful

Hazardous Materials From Your Vehicle

There are many different fluids and items from your vehicle that are considered hazardous and should be disposed of carefully. Here are a few examples of vehicle-related materials you should bring to the drop-off instead of throwing them into your garbage can:
  • Antifreeze
  • Batteries
  • Brake Fluid
  • Car Wax and Cleaners
  • Gasoline
  • Motor Oil
  • Transmission Fluid
  • Windshield Wiper Fluid
